Setting the Stage for Semi-Flex PTFE Insulated Coaxial Cable with Core Attributes, Market Drivers, and Strategic Industry Importance
The Semi-Flex PTFE Insulated Coaxial Cable represents a pivotal innovation at the intersection of performance and adaptability, offering an advanced conduit for high-frequency signal transmission across diverse industrial realms. Engineered with a polytetrafluoroethylene dielectric, this cable blends the resilience and chemical inertness of PTFE with enhanced flexibility, enabling deployment in dynamic environments and compact assemblies. Its structure ensures minimal signal loss and superior shielding effectiveness, making it a go-to solution for sectors demanding reliable, precision communication pathways. As technological progress accelerates, the demand for such specialized cable systems has intensified, driven by emerging high-speed networks and sophisticated instrumentation needs.
In the backdrop of evolving digital infrastructures and deepening global connectivity, stakeholders across aerospace, telecommunications, defense, medical, and industrial automation are increasingly relying on robust interconnection technologies. Semi-Flex PTFE Insulated Coaxial Cables are uniquely positioned to satisfy these requirements, offering low dielectric loss, outstanding thermal stability, and broad frequency coverage extending from baseband applications to millimeter-wave systems. Tracing the Transformative Shifts Driving Evolution in the Semi-Flex PTFE Insulated Coaxial Cable Landscape and Emerging Technological Demands
In recent years, the landscape of Semi-Flex PTFE Insulated Coaxial Cables has undergone profound shifts as both technological innovations and evolving customer demands redefine industry paradigms. The migration toward higher frequency bands, notably in support of 5G networks and satellite communications, has placed renewed emphasis on materials and manufacturing techniques capable of sustaining low-loss performance at millimeter-wave frequencies. Consequently, cable designers are embracing novel insulation processes and conductor surface treatments to optimize signal integrity, while manufacturers themselves are investing in advanced extrusion and precision braiding methods to maintain consistency at scale.
Simultaneously, market participants have recognized the importance of diversifying conductor materials to strike an optimal balance between cost, weight, and electrical characteristics. Copper clad aluminum, once a prevalent choice for budget-sensitive applications, is being complemented by silver plated copper offerings that cater to high-reliability deployments in aerospace and defense. Moreover, the growing prevalence of environmental and regulatory standards has prompted manufacturers to refine production workflows, emphasizing material recyclability and reduced volatile organic compound emissions. These cumulative adjustments illustrate an industry in flux, where agility and continuous innovation are central to capturing new opportunities and addressing the demands of an increasingly interconnected world.

Revealing Key Insights from Market Segmentation across Frequency Range, Conductor Material, End Users, and Application Domains in Coaxial Cable Industry
Analyzing the Semi-Flex PTFE Insulated Coaxial Cable market through the lens of frequency range reveals distinctive demand profiles across DC to 3 GHz, 3 to 6 GHz, and above 6 GHz bands, each driven by specific application requirements. Lower frequency variants serving DC to 3 GHz are instrumental in instrumentation and test applications where signal fidelity and stability across wide temperature ranges are paramount. Meanwhile, cables optimized for 3 to 6 GHz frequencies have gained traction in sub-6 GHz 5G networks and emerging radar systems, balancing performance and cost. In the high-frequency domain above 6 GHz, the market’s focus shifts toward cutting-edge radar, satellite communications, and millimeter-wave research initiatives, necessitating specialized design considerations to minimize insertion loss and dispersion.
Conductor material choices further delineate market segments, as copper clad aluminum solutions meet the cost-efficiency and weight-sensitive demands of industrial and telecommunication infrastructures, whereas silver plated copper configurations are preferred in aerospace and defense contexts that require stringent electrical conductivity and corrosion resistance. End-user segments such as aerospace, industrial, medical, military and defense, and telecommunications each bring distinct technical specifications and compliance requirements, influencing design tolerances, environmental ruggedness, and certification pathways. In terms of applications, data transmission continues to underpin growth in telecommunications backhaul and data center interconnects, while EMI shielding remains essential in medical imaging and sensitive instrumentation. Advanced radar implementations demand high-frequency stability, and RF communication uses encompass both point-to-point links and embedded sensor networks. Uncovering Regional Market Dynamics by Examining the Americas, Europe Middle East Africa, and Asia Pacific for Semi-Flex PTFE Insulated Coaxial Cables
Regional dynamics in the Semi-Flex PTFE Insulated Coaxial Cable market exhibit unique characteristics across the Americas, Europe Middle East Africa, and Asia Pacific, each shaped by local infrastructure priorities and industrial investments. In the Americas, robust telecommunications expansion and elevated defense budgets drive demand for high-performance cable assemblies, while sophisticated aerospace manufacturing clusters further anchor the market. Companies in this region benefit from proximity to leading research institutions and a well-established supply chain ecosystem that emphasizes quality assurance and regulatory compliance.
Across Europe Middle East Africa, advanced manufacturing hubs in Western Europe coexist with burgeoning defense procurement in the Middle East and nascent telecommunications rollouts in Africa. This juxtaposition underscores the need for versatile product lines that address strict environmental regulations in the EU, ruggedized solutions for arid climates, and cost-effective offerings for emerging markets. In Asia Pacific, the region stands as both a manufacturing powerhouse and a major consumption base, with China, Japan, and South Korea dominating production volumes, while India accelerates 5G deployments and industrial automation. Talented engineering workforces and competitive labor dynamics support rapid scale-up of production, positioning Asia Pacific at the forefront of innovation and cost leadership within the global coaxial cable industry.
